Frequently Asked Questions about San Francisco
How much are Studio apartments in San Francisco?
There are currently 6,537 Studio Apartments in San Francisco with rent ranges from $860 to $10,006 with an average price of $3,147.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om San Francisco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in San Francisco ranges from $735 to $10,006 with an average monthly rent of $3,782.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in San Francisco c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in San Francisco range from $1,084 to $16,230.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,836.
How expensive are San Francisco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,789 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in San Francisco on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,252 to $29,553 - averaging $6,350 for the location.
